How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bay O Vista?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bay O Vista Studio Apartments | $1,987 | $1,595 | $2,367 |
| Bay O Vista 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,224 | $1,424 | $4,400 |
| Bay O Vista 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,679 | $1,957 | $4,004 |
| Bay O Vista 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,220 | $2,440 | $5,452 |
